Output 68c50fb8cd96341de011623fa05b802b2ef683bf9043cd05f9fa45ec8b64f77b:2

value
150069
script pubkey
OP_0 OP_PUSHBYTES_20 18a278bf43d2d87669f4ed6fb820e546baf9b010
address
bc1qrz38306r6tv8v605a4hmsg89g6a0nvqsr4ef8x
transaction
68c50fb8cd96341de011623fa05b802b2ef683bf9043cd05f9fa45ec8b64f77b
confirmations
87509
spent
true